This is a photo I took in a large tower that is part of an abandoned industrial complex. The complex is surrounded by a high and thick concrete wall, which makes it difficult to enter. This is probably the reason why the tower is almost completely free of graffiti. The factory used to produce alcohol, oil and sugar for several well-known brands.
